1. Meditation
Digital experts go through their share of challenges. It’s a career in which, at times, some of the digital solutions refuse to work for no proper reason.
It’s a day you become stressed and depressed in your work; therefore, you now need to go back to the drawing board.
In simple terms, meditation is listening to your body. When the technology failure takes a toll on you, it’s time to sit, take a deep breath, and relax your mind.
That alone helps you to reset your mind to think about the solutions deeply. If not, you try out on various solutions in vain.
You may even end up spoiling what is already in place because you are not in your right state of mind.
Meditation helps digital experts to have a clear and focused mind to handle the problem at hand.

3. Creativity in model usage
Have you heard of flow charts in programming? This is among the first steps you need to undertake when designing a program.
It helps to check the flow, whether it’s on course or not. It is from this that you now go to coding, which can now detect logical errors.
The use of models is a pure mental function that makes you conceptualize your idea from the mind to paper.
It makes the design of programs and software easy to operate, just like using the right tools like a plasma cutter to design creative woodwork models.
